The tactical intricacy of modern football has attained unmatched heights, with football match tactics and formations turning into more innovative and subtle. Today's coaches invest countless hours examining opposition patterns, crafting tailored tactical approaches that can adapt mid-game to changing environments. The progress from traditional rigid formations to adaptive, position-less systems has indeed revolutionized how squads approach both defensive stability and attacking creativity. Athletes are today expected to comprehend several positions within different tactical models, requiring thorough readiness and mental adaptability. The use of data has further improved tactical strategy, enabling coaches to spot particular flaws in opposition arrangements and exploit them with meticulously crafted strategic changes. Athlete development has indeed experienced an extraordinary shift via the implementation of scientifically-backed professional football training drills that maximize personal and team performance. Modern training methods merge leading athletic science, utilizing periodization principles that carefully balance vigor with recovery to optimize player adaptation. The fusion of technology has transformed training delivery, with Global Positioning System tracking, heart rate surveillance, and biomechanical analysis offering detailed feedback on every facet of athlete performance. The accent on individualized training plans guarantees that each athlete gets tailored growth chances that correspond with their specific role and physical characteristics. Football injury prevention and recovery protocols have indeed turned into just as critical, with clubs committing resources to cutting edge resources and hiring experts in nutrition, sleep research, and psychological health to sustain extensive player welfare.
